Skip to content

Traducido archivo howto/clinic #2372

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 10 commits into from Apr 12, 2023
Merged
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
Agrega : faltante
  • Loading branch information
cmaureir committed Apr 11, 2023
commit b098e12f483c3e34dac9a6750f5b74fa69d4deb2
26 changes: 13 additions & 13 deletions howto/clinic.po
Original file line number Diff line number Diff line change
Expand Up @@ -638,7 +638,7 @@ msgstr ""
"Guarde y cierre el archivo, luego ejecute ``Tools/clinic/clinic.py`` en él. "
"¡Con suerte, todo funcionó --- su bloque ahora tiene salida y se ha generado "
"un archivo ``.c.h`` ! Vuelva a abrir el archivo en su editor de texto para "
"ver:"
"ver::"

#: ../Doc/howto/clinic.rst:411
msgid ""
Expand All @@ -658,7 +658,7 @@ msgid ""
msgstr ""
"Para facilitar la lectura, la mayor parte del código de pegamento se ha "
"generado en un archivo ``.c.h``. Deberá incluir eso en su archivo ``.c`` "
"original, generalmente justo después del bloque del módulo de la clínica:"
"original, generalmente justo después del bloque del módulo de la clínica::"

#: ../Doc/howto/clinic.rst:421
msgid ""
Expand Down Expand Up @@ -767,7 +767,7 @@ msgid ""
"like this::"
msgstr ""
"Reiteremos, solo porque es un poco extraño. Su código ahora debería verse "
"así:"
"así::"

#: ../Doc/howto/clinic.rst:477
msgid ""
Expand Down Expand Up @@ -916,7 +916,7 @@ msgid ""
"``pickle.Pickler.dump``, it'd look like this::"
msgstr ""
"Por ejemplo, si quisiéramos cambiar el nombre de las funciones de C "
"generadas para ``pickle.Pickler.dump``, se vería así:"
"generadas para ``pickle.Pickler.dump``, se vería así::"

#: ../Doc/howto/clinic.rst:593
msgid ""
Expand Down Expand Up @@ -1071,7 +1071,7 @@ msgstr ""
"los parámetros que desea agrupar y un ``]`` en una línea después de estos "
"parámetros. Como ejemplo, así es como ``curses.window.addch`` usa grupos "
"opcionales para hacer que los primeros dos parámetros y el último parámetro "
"sean opcionales:"
"sean opcionales::"

#: ../Doc/howto/clinic.rst:697
msgid "Notes:"
Expand Down Expand Up @@ -1723,7 +1723,7 @@ msgid ""
"converter::"
msgstr ""
"Como ejemplo, aquí está nuestra muestra ``pickle.Pickler.dump`` usando el "
"convertidor adecuado:"
"convertidor adecuado::"

#: ../Doc/howto/clinic.rst:878
msgid ""
Expand Down Expand Up @@ -2285,7 +2285,7 @@ msgid ""
msgstr ""
"Por otro lado, si tiene muchas funciones que usarán el mismo tipo para "
"``self``, es mejor crear su propio convertidor, subclasificando "
"``self_converter`` pero sobrescribiendo el miembro ``type``:"
"``self_converter`` pero sobrescribiendo el miembro ``type``::"

#: ../Doc/howto/clinic.rst:1207
msgid "Using a \"defining class\" converter"
Expand Down Expand Up @@ -2363,7 +2363,7 @@ msgstr ""
"obtener el estado del módulo de dichos métodos, use :c:func:"
"`PyType_GetModuleByDef` para buscar el módulo y luego :c:func:"
"`PyModule_GetState` para buscar el estado del módulo. Ejemplo del método de "
"ranura ``setattro`` en ``Modules/_threadmodule.c``:"
"ranura ``setattro`` en ``Modules/_threadmodule.c``::"

#: ../Doc/howto/clinic.rst:1266
msgid "See also :pep:`573`."
Expand Down Expand Up @@ -2523,7 +2523,7 @@ msgid ""
"c``::"
msgstr ""
"Aquí está el ejemplo más simple de un convertidor personalizado, de "
"``Modules/zlibmodule.c``:"
"``Modules/zlibmodule.c``::"

#: ../Doc/howto/clinic.rst:1349
msgid ""
Expand Down Expand Up @@ -2591,7 +2591,7 @@ msgid ""
msgstr ""
"Para convertir una función usando ``METH_O``, asegúrese de que el único "
"argumento de la función esté usando el convertidor de ``object`` y marque "
"los argumentos como solo posicional:"
"los argumentos como solo posicional::"

#: ../Doc/howto/clinic.rst:1389
msgid ""
Expand Down Expand Up @@ -3235,7 +3235,7 @@ msgid ""
msgstr ""
"Si está convirtiendo una función que no está disponible en todas las "
"plataformas, hay un truco que puede usar para hacer la vida un poco más "
"fácil. El código existente probablemente se ve así:"
"fácil. El código existente probablemente se ve así::"

#: ../Doc/howto/clinic.rst:1714
msgid ""
Expand All @@ -3251,7 +3251,7 @@ msgid ""
"the ``#ifdef``, like so::"
msgstr ""
"En este escenario, debe encerrar el cuerpo de su función *impl* dentro de "
"``#ifdef``, así:"
"``#ifdef``, así::"

#: ../Doc/howto/clinic.rst:1737
msgid ""
Expand Down Expand Up @@ -3290,7 +3290,7 @@ msgstr ""
"Aquí es donde Argument Clinic se vuelve muy inteligente. De hecho, detecta "
"que el bloqueo de Argument Clinic podría estar desactivado por el "
"``#ifdef``. Cuando eso sucede, genera un pequeño código adicional que se ve "
"así:"
"así::"

#: ../Doc/howto/clinic.rst:1760
msgid ""
Expand Down